Workers fear for their jobs as recession looms
Four out of five workers fear losing their jobs as the recession looms, while most struggle to live off their current salary, according to new research.
A survey of 2,000 workers found that 82 per cent do not feel their job is secure, up from 74 per cent in August, while 68 per cent said they were struggling on their current salary. As a result, two-thirds (67 per cent) of workers have considered taking on a second job, the survey by employment law firm Peninsula revealed.
